In this long-delayed episode of dia.log, Danial presses the skip button in The Stanley Parable Ultra Deluxe. Meck played a collection of mini-games including a gunpla builder in Last Call BBS. And Anan achieved inner peace, ironically via expressing violence, but thankfully in the safe confines of virtual reality and the game Hot Dogs, Horse Shoes and Hand Grenades.
We also got around and find time to sink our teeth into the wild reverse bullet hell fun that is Vampire Survivors. And scratch our heads on what Ubisoft is up to with its new game announcements.
